Richland had already proven themselves in the regular season and they didn't miss a beat now that it's playoff time. They came out on top against the Glacier Peak Grizzlies by a score of 74-67 on Saturday. The Bombers have seen this before: they got the W the last time they saw the Grizzlies, too.
The win made it two in a row for Richland and bumps their season record up to 26-3. As for Glacier Peak,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 24-5.
Richland does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for Glacier Peak, they will face off against West Valley at 11:15 a.m. on Saturday.
